What Are Wool and Cashmere Socks?

Wool/cashmere socks are typically made from a blend of natural wool fibers—such as merino wool—and cashmere, a soft and luxurious fiber derived from the undercoat of cashmere goats. The combination results in socks that are not only incredibly soft but also warmer and more breathable than traditional cotton or synthetic blends.

Benefits of Wool/Cashmere Socks

1. Exceptional Warmth

Wool is a natural insulator, and cashmere enhances this property. Together, they trap heat efficiently while still allowing your feet to breathe, keeping them warm without overheating.

2. Softness and Comfort

Cashmere fibers are known for their silky feel, making these socks gentle against even the most sensitive skin. Unlike regular wool, which can sometimes feel scratchy, cashmere provides a buttery-soft finish.

3. Moisture-Wicking

Both wool and cashmere naturally wick moisture away from the skin, helping to keep feet dry and reducing the risk of blisters or fungal infections.

4. Odor Resistance

Wool and cashmere have antimicrobial properties that help combat odor, even after prolonged wear—ideal for long days, travel, or cozy nights indoors.

5. Durability (With Care)

While cashmere is more delicate than wool, when blended, the resulting fabric offers a balance of strength and softness. With proper care, these socks can last for years.

Are They Worth It?

Though wool/cashmere socks are generally more expensive than their cotton or synthetic counterparts, their comfort, warmth, and longevity often justify the investment. Many users find they need fewer pairs because of the socks’ odor resistance and durability.
